#davFAB{position:fixed;right:20px;bottom:calc(var(--dav-bottom-menu, 92px) + 18px);z-index:9990;width:56px;height:56px;border-radius:50%;border:none;background:linear-gradient(135deg,rgb(15 25 50 / .96),rgb(5 14 30 / .98));color:#fff;cursor:pointer;display:flex;align-items:center;justify-content:center;box-shadow:0 8px 30px rgb(0 0 0 / .45),0 0 0 1px rgb(255 255 255 / .10);transition:transform .18s ease,box-shadow .18s ease;-webkit-tap-highlight-color:#fff0;user-select:none}#davFAB:hover{transform:scale(1.07);box-shadow:0 12px 38px rgb(0 0 0 / .5),0 0 0 1px rgb(255 255 255 / .15)}#davFAB.is-playing{box-shadow:0 8px 30px rgb(102 199 255 / .3),0 0 0 1px rgb(102 199 255 / .3)}#davFAB.is-playing:hover{box-shadow:0 12px 38px rgb(102 199 255 / .4),0 0 0 1px rgb(102 199 255 / .4)}#davFAB .fab-icon{position:absolute;width:22px;height:22px}#davFAB .fab-prog{position:absolute;inset:0;width:100%;height:100%;pointer-events:none}@media (max-width:720px){#davFAB{right:14px;bottom:calc(var(--dav-bottom-menu, 76px) + 14px);width:52px;height:52px}}#davMoodSheet{position:fixed;inset:0;z-index:10001;pointer-events:none;opacity:0;transition:opacity .25s ease}#davMoodSheet.open{pointer-events:auto;opacity:1}.mood-sheet-backdrop{position:absolute;inset:0;background:rgb(3 8 18 / .72);backdrop-filter:blur(6px)}.mood-sheet-panel{position:absolute;bottom:0;left:0;right:0;background:rgb(8 16 32 / .98);border-top:1px solid rgb(255 255 255 / .12);border-radius:24px 24px 0 0;padding:0 20px calc(20px + env(safe-area-inset-bottom, 0px)) 20px;max-height:80dvh;overflow-y:auto;transform:translateY(100%);transition:transform .35s cubic-bezier(.22,1,.36,1)}#davMoodSheet.open .mood-sheet-panel{transform:translateY(0)}.mood-sheet-handle{width:40px;height:4px;background:rgb(255 255 255 / .22);border-radius:99px;margin:14px auto 18px}.mood-sheet-title{font-size:16px;font-weight:600;color:#fff;margin:0 0 16px;text-align:center}.mood-sheet-grid{display:grid;grid-template-columns:repeat(3,1fr);gap:10px;padding-bottom:8px}.mood-pill-btn{display:flex;flex-direction:column;align-items:center;gap:5px;padding:14px 8px 12px;border-radius:16px;border:1px solid rgb(255 255 255 / .10);background:var(--mood-color,rgb(255 255 255 / .06));color:#fff;cursor:pointer;transition:transform .15s ease,opacity .15s ease;position:relative;-webkit-tap-highlight-color:#fff0}.mood-pill-btn:active{transform:scale(.94)}.mood-pill-btn.active{border-color:rgb(255 255 255 / .35);box-shadow:0 0 0 2px rgb(255 255 255 / .18)}.mood-pill-icon{font-size:22px;line-height:1}.mood-pill-label{font-size:11px;font-weight:600;text-align:center;line-height:1.3}.mood-pill-count{position:absolute;top:6px;right:6px;font-size:9px;font-weight:700;background:rgb(255 255 255 / .18);padding:1px 5px;border-radius:99px;color:rgb(255 255 255 / .72)}.mood-sheet-note{margin-top:14px;padding-top:14px;border-top:1px solid rgb(255 255 255 / .08);font-size:12px;color:rgb(255 255 255 / .5);text-align:center}.mood-sheet-note a{color:var(--gold,#f0c46c)}.reader-panel{max-height:none!important;overflow:visible!important;height:auto!important}.reader-panel p,.reader-panel div,.dav-preview-zone,.dav-content-zone{overflow:visible!important;max-height:none!important}.reader-panel .reveal,.reader-panel .reveal.visible,.dav-preview-zone .reveal,.dav-content-zone .reveal{opacity:1!important;transform:none!important;transition:none!important}body:not(.dav-is-store) .tl-action--dl{display:none!important}@media (max-width:720px){.bottom-nav a{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:3px;color:rgb(255 255 255 / .65);font-size:10px;font-weight:600;letter-spacing:.03em;text-transform:uppercase;padding:8px 0;transition:color .15s ease;-webkit-tap-highlight-color:#fff0}.bottom-nav a svg{width:22px;height:22px;stroke:currentColor;fill:none;stroke-width:1.7;stroke-linecap:round;stroke-linejoin:round;flex-shrink:0}.bottom-nav a strong{display:none}.bottom-nav a[aria-current="page"]{color:#66c7ff}.bottom-nav a[aria-current="page"] svg{stroke:#66c7ff}.bottom-nav{height:auto;min-height:60px;padding-bottom:env(safe-area-inset-bottom,0)}}.pmpro_levels_table,table.pmpro_levels,.pmpro_level_cost_text,#pmpro_levels_table{display:none!important}@media (max-width:720px){:root{--dav-bottom-menu:60px}body{padding-top:var(--dav-top-player,94px)!important;padding-bottom:calc(var(--dav-bottom-menu) + env(safe-area-inset-bottom, 0px))!important}.cookie-banner{bottom:calc(var(--dav-bottom-menu) + env(safe-area-inset-bottom, 0px) + 10px)!important;left:10px;right:10px}.whatsapp-float{display:none!important}.woocommerce-page .widget-area,.woocommerce-page aside.widget-area{display:none!important}}body.reader-mode-sepia .reader-panel{background:#f5ead4!important;color:#2c1f0e!important}body.reader-mode-dark .reader-panel{background:#111827!important;color:#e2e8f0!important}body.reader-mode-dark .reader-panel h2,body.reader-mode-dark .reader-panel h3{color:#f1f5f9!important}